MAY 7, 2022

After Mass and breakfast, the capitulars went to the Vatican for a private audience with Pope Francis.

MAY 8, 2022

TRANSLATION

We began this Sunday of the Good Shepherd, with the joyful celebration of the Eucharist, which was led and presided over by the friars of the Province of Mexico: Fr. Marcos Saavedra (Vicar of Christ the Redeemer of northern Mexico) who today celebrated his anniversary of priestly ordination with his confreres Frs. Br. Jesús Luja, Br. Agustín Lara and Br.Fernando Díaz concelebrating.

Today's work, nurtured by the deep spiritual message offered during the meeting with Pope Francis, was to program the path of the Order of Mercy for the coming years. This task is accomplished working commissions that jointly developed the General Objective and the specific objectives according to specific areas.

We thank God for the constant assistance of His Holy Spirit, to whom we entrust the future of the work of the Chapter.
